AI Transparency Report

Valley Childrens Advocacy Center Inc demonstrates consistent financial growth and strong program focus. Over the past decade, the organization has seen its revenue grow from $98,524 in 2014 to $631,851 in 2023, indicating increasing support for its mission. Expenses have also grown proportionally, with the organization consistently spending less than its revenue, leading to healthy asset accumulation. For instance, in 2023, revenue was $631,851 against expenses of $553,299, contributing to assets of $644,685. The organization appears to be highly efficient in its spending, with a significant portion of its budget dedicated to program services. The absence of reported officer compensation across all available filings suggests a volunteer-driven leadership or that compensation falls below reporting thresholds, which can be a positive indicator of resource allocation directly to mission-related activities. Their asset growth, from $26,475 in 2014 to $644,685 in 2023, further solidifies their financial stability and capacity to sustain operations. Transparency is generally good, given the consistent filing of IRS Form 990s. The consistent reporting of zero officer compensation is a notable aspect, indicating either a highly volunteer-led executive team or very modest compensation not meeting reporting thresholds, which can be viewed positively in terms of resource allocation. The organization's financial health is robust, marked by steady revenue growth, controlled expenses, and increasing assets, all contributing to a strong operational foundation.
